Empregga

Front-end Developer, React, Next.js

Empregga

full-time

Posted on:

Location Type: Remote

Location: Brazil

Visit company website

Explore more

AI Apply
Apply

Salary

💰 R$8,000 per month

About the role

  • Develop and enhance modern, high-performance, and scalable interfaces
  • Create and maintain reusable components and UI patterns
  • Collaborate with Product, UX/UI, and Back-end teams
  • Integrate the front-end with APIs and AI-based solutions
  • Actively participate in technical and architectural decisions
  • Ensure code quality, organization, and maintainability
  • Work on versioning, code review, and continuous delivery routines

Requirements

  • Strong experience with: Next.js
  • React
  • TypeScript
  • Material-UI (MUI)
  • Emotion (CSS-in-JS)
  • Proficiency in version control and development best practices, including daily use of GitHub
  • Creating, reviewing, and managing Pull Requests (PRs)
  • Best practices for code management (branching, commits, code review)
  • Repository organization, version control, and team collaboration
  • Familiarity with development workflows and processes in Microsoft-based tool environments, such as GitHub
  • Experience with SaaS or B2B products
  • Design systems, componentization, and accessibility (a11y)
  • Experience consuming REST and/or GraphQL APIs
  • SSR, SSG, and ISR in Next.js
  • Automated testing (Jest, React Testing Library, or similar)
  • Agile methodologies (Scrum / Kanban)
Benefits
  • 15 days paid vacation
  • Home office allowance of R$120/month
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
Next.jsReactTypeScriptMaterial-UIEmotionGitHubREST APIsGraphQL APIsAutomated testingAgile methodologies
Soft Skills
collaborationcode qualityorganizationmaintainabilitytechnical decision-makingcommunication